In this aspect, humic substances and preparations based on them are very promising. The aim of the study was to evaluate the effect of humic preparations on agricultural crops and lawn cereals under salt stress. Under laboratory conditions, the protective properties of the humic preparation «Ekorost» were evaluated in relation to the industrial crop Brassica rapa L. and to lawn grasses under the influence of salt stress induced by excessive concentrations of sodium chloride and anti-icing agent. It was revealed that the humic preparation «Ekorost» exhibits protective properties in relation to the indicated test cultures under conditions of artificially simulated salt stress, which is expressed in a noticeable stimulation of their germination and growth processes. In all the experiments, the most effective was a 0.1% aqueous solution of the drug «Ekorost», which allows us to recommend it in the indicated dosage to increase the salt tolerance of oil radish ( Brassica rapa L.) and lawn cereals.</p></abstract><trans-abstract xml:lang="ru"><p style="text-align: justify;">В связи с широким распространением проблемы засоления почв всю большую актуальность приобретает вопрос повышения солеустойчивости культурных растений.
